10.0 The research you wish
to undertake.
10.1 The problem to be
addressed:
This proposal is based on farmer
practice in Vietnam where, in the central region, farmers have the custom to
drench their cattle with one litre of groundnut oil at the start of fattening
them on rice straw and roadside grass.
This practical observation was taken up by Mrs Nguyen Thi Hong Nhan) at
Cantho University, who showed that the oil eliminated the protozoa from the
rumen and that the cattle grew faster (Nguyen Thi Hong Nhan et al 2001). The findings from Vietnam were further
developed in work in UTA in Cambodia using fresh cassava foliage as a
farmer-produced protein supplement (annex 1).
As in the Cantho findings all the rumen protozoa were eliminated by the
oil treatment, however, there were differences
in the rate of re-infection. The small protozoa (mainly Entodinia)
were reestablished within one month of oil treatment but the large protozoa
(holtrichs and Isotrichs) were still absent 3 months later. Feeding cassava foliage raised the growth
rate of small local cattle (“Yellow” breed) from 27 to 97 g/day but the oil
drench further increased this to 346 g/day and the feed conversion rate was
dramatically improved.
These findings have great
significance for the more efficient utilization of rice straw in Lao as
strong efforts are now being made to
stop the burning of straw. Also farmers are accustomed to grow cassava for
forage.
The aim of
this project is to test this technology in Lao as part of a regional networked
project involving Cambodia and Vietnam as well as Lao.
10.2 What is the hypothesis
you wish to test?
10.2.1 Work plan
Thirty farmers will
be selected who have cattle and cassava (or have cattle and are ready to plant
cassava (about 200 m² area per animal). The farmer feeds untreated rice straw ad
libitum, limited amounts of a
supplement with 15% urea (300 g/head/day) and cassava foliage (6 kg fresh
foliage/day; or 3 kg for each 100 kg liveweight). The cattle are weighed at the start and dosed with the oil. Each farmer is visited one per month to weigh the cattle and take rumen samples to
moniter effects on protozoa (means that a researcher and assistant visits 3
farmers every day on each of 4-5 days each week of the 16 week trial. In this
way it is possible to have monthly
visits [5 in total per farmer] to all 50 farmers. Records will be kept by
farmers of the straw and cassava that are fed.
Samples of rice straw and cassava
foliage are taken from each farm at monthly intervals for determination of dry
matter and nitrogen. Rumen samples are
analysed for pH and ammonia and protozoal biomass. r
11.0 Summary
This proposal is based on farmer practice in Vietnam
where farmers have the custom to drench their cattle with one litre of
groundnut oil at the start of fattening them on rice straw and roadside
grass. It is now known that the oil
eliminates the protozoa from the rumen, more microbial protein is produced and
that this is why the cattle grow faster.
It is proposed to test this technology in a large scale on-farm trial in
Lao, as part of a regional project
network involving Cambodia and Vietnam.
